<p>The Eurovision song contest became the subject of a hacker attack on Thursday. A group of computer geeks calling themselves “Fedai of Liberty” attacked several official websites of the music fair, currently underway in the Azerbaijan capital, Baku.</p>
<p>­The hackers posted their slogans on the websites they attacked, protesting against the pop music extravaganza.</p>
<p>To make things look serious, Fedai of Liberty placed a photo of Rafig Tagi – an Azeri writer critical of Islam and the Prophet Mohammed – who was killed last year.</p>
<p>The hacking attack created serious problems in the work of several sites, namely eurovision.az, eurovisionaz.com, esctoday.com and ann.az.</p>
<p>Their functioning was brought back to normal only several hours after the attack.</p>
<p>Public relations and communication manager of the Eurovision 2012 Tahir Mammadov told APA that the causes of the incident are being investigated.</p>

<p>Rumors of a sixth-generation <a class="taxInlineTagLink" id="PRDCES00000002" title="Apple iPhone" href="http://www.latimes.com/topic/services-shopping/electronic-devices/apple-iphone-PRDCES00000002.topic">iPhone</a> with a larger 4-inch screen are starting to gain traction, with another report coming out backing the claim.</p>
<p>The iPhone, which has had a 3.5-inch screen since its initial launch in 2007, may finally follow the trend started by Android smartphones and increase its screen size as a way to once again wow customers with a  new feature.</p>
<p>Apple reportedly has prepared to begin ordering larger screens for its flagship product from suppliers in <a class="taxInlineTagLink" id="PLGEO00000018" title="South Korea" href="http://www.latimes.com/topic/intl/south-korea-PLGEO00000018.topic">South Korea</a> and <a class="taxInlineTagLink" id="PLGEO000001" title="Japan" href="http://www.latimes.com/topic/intl/japan-PLGEO000001.topic">Japan</a>.</p>
<p>The orders may begin as early as June, giving the production of the next iPhone a timetable to start in August, according to a report by <a href="http://www.reuters.com/article/2012/05/16/us-apple-iphone-idUSBRE84F0MA20120516" >Reuters</a>.</p>
<p>The suppliers charged with this order of larger iPhone screens are LG Display Co. Ltd. and <a class="runtimeTopic" href="http://www.latimes.com/business/technology/la-fi-tn-apple-iphone-larger-screen-20120517,0,5785503.story?track=rss" data-topic-id="ORCRP013805">Sharp Corp.</a> in South Korea and Japan Display Inc, according to Reuters, which offers &#8220;<span class="focusParagraph" id="articleText">people familiar with the situation&#8221; as its source of information. </span></p>
<p><span class="focusParagraph">The report by Reuters comes a day after an initial report by the Wall Street Journal outlining the possiblity of a larger iPhone on its way.</span></p>
<p><span class="focusParagraph">Rumors of an iPhone with a larger screen have preceded the launch of previous iPhones, but have always proven false.</span></p>
<p><span class="focusParagraph">But this time around, the evidence is beginning to look pretty solid, and as Reuters notes, a larger screen would give the iPhone a &#8220;wow&#8221; factor once again. Its latest iPhone, the 4S , has sold well, but upon its unveiling, many customers were unimpressed by the device, which on the outside looks exactly the same as its predecessor, the iPhone 4.<br/></span></p>

<p><span id="test" class="image rtsm"><img src="http://zapp5.staticworld.net/images/article/2012/05/texting-hands-thumbnail-11361442.jpg" alt="iPhone Users More Likely to Tell Truth Via Text, Study Says" height="119" width="180"/></span>People are more likely to tell the truth in a text message than in a voice interview, according to researchers at the Institute for Social Research at the University of Michigan.</p>
<p>The preliminary findings were unexpected, according to Fred Conrad, a cognitive psychologist and the institute’s director of its survey methodology program.</p>
<p>“This is sort of surprising since many people thought that texting would decrease the likelihood of disclosing sensitive information because it creates a persistent, visual record of questions and answers that others might see on your phone and in the cloud,&#8221; he said in an online version of the institute&#8217;s <a href="http://www.sampler.isr.umich.edu/2012/research/texting-ups-truthfulness-new-iphone-study-suggests/">alumni magazine</a>.</p>
<p>What&#8217;s more, people gave more accurate answers to questions when texting than when responding by voice. They were less prone to providing answers that are the equivalent of rounding off numbers. Conrad explained that texters provide more precise answers to questions because they have more time to think about their responses than they do while engaged in real time conversation.</p>
<p>“We’re in the early stages of analyzing our findings,&#8221; explained Conrad&#8217;s colleague on the study, Michael Schober, a professor of psychology and dean of the graduate faculty at the New School for Social Research. “But so far it seems that texting may reduce some respondents’ tendency to shade the truth or to present themselves in the best possible light in an interview &#8212; even when they know it’s a human interviewer they are communicating with via text.&#8221;</p>
<p><span class="image ltmd"><a class="zoomLink" href="http://zapp5.staticworld.net/images/article/2012/05/text_lies-11361440.jpg" title=""><img class="zoomOverlay" src="http://zapp5.staticworld.net/images/zoomIcon.png" title="Click to enlarge"/><img src="http://zapp5.staticworld.net/images/article/2012/05/text_lies-11361445.jpg" alt="iPhone Users More Likely to Tell Truth Via Text, Study Says" title="iPhone Users More Likely to Tell Truth Via Text, Study Says"/></a></span>&#8220;What we cannot yet be sure of is who is most likely to be disclosive in text,&#8221; he added. &#8220;Is it different for frequent texters, or generational, for example?&#8221;</p>
<p>Some 600 iPhone users were recruited for the study. Its goals were to compare responses to a number of questions based on how the queries were asked (voice or text), by whom they were asked (human or computer) and the environment in which they were asked (in the presence of others, while multitasking and so forth).</p>
<p>The researchers also found that people are more likely to provide more thoughtful and honest answers in a text message even when responding under distracting conditions like shopping or walking.</p>
<p>Rather than &#8220;sweat&#8221; confessions from criminals, will police detectives text confessions from them? Will expensive polygraph tests be replaced with simple face-to-face texting sessions? Probably not. But the next time you want an honest answer from someone, you might want to try texting them rather than talking to them.</p>

<p>NEW ORLEANS — The next generation moves to the forefront at this year’s Essence Music Festival, which expands to four days of concerts and sets aside a day of activities geared toward emerging talent.</p>
<p>The up-and-comers will perform on the festival’s opening day, July 5. Rising stars Diggy Simmons, the OMG Girlz and New Orleans’ own Roots of Music will play on the New &amp; Next Stage next to the Superdome.</p>
</div>
<div>
<p>Simmons is the son of Run DMC star Joseph Simmons. His uncle is record producer Russell Simmons.</p>
<p>The festival, which ends July 8, has been held every Independence Day weekend since its inception in 1995, when it marked the 25th anniversary of Essence magazine.</p>
<p>Essence Communications President Michelle Ebanks told The Associated Press the addition of a young-people-focused fourth day underscores the festival’s goal of giving new talent a springboard.</p>
<p>“The youth empowerment experience was part of the festival’s original design,” she said.</p>
<p>Focusing on pushing up youth had before now been the “unofficial” start of the festival’s free daily “empowerment experience,” which seeks to tackle issues affecting minority communities and underscored its goal of moving the community and its people forward, she said.</p>
<p>“We felt it was important now to formally expand the festival to four days and formally move that youth experience into the spotlight,” Ebanks said.</p>
<p>“Diggy Simmons, the OMG Girlz and the Roots of Music are of the moment and speak to the new and next generation,” she said. “The Essence Music Festival is all about featuring performances from artists who are very experienced and beloved who have long track records. This stage allows us to look at who might be the next Mary J. Blige or D’Angelo and we want to celebrate that.”</p>
<p>Simmons and members of the OMG Girlz said they hadn’t attended the festival but were in awe of the opportunity to entertain in a venue that’s seen acts such as Beyonce, Usher, Kanye West, Alicia Keys, Prince and Janet Jackson.</p>
<p>“It’s definitely a big deal,” Simmons said. “I’m excited about playing at such a big event.”</p>
<p>Simmons and the OMG Girlz have shared the same stage before — during 2011’s Scream Tour.</p>
<p>Bahja “Miss Beauty” Rodriguez, 15, said performing on the Essence festival’s “brand new stage” set up to showcase them was huge.</p>
<p>“We’re just so honored,” she said. “It gives us a chance to appeal to a bigger audience and to perform before people who haven’t heard of us.”</p>
<p>Zonnique “Miss Star” Pullins, 16, agreed, adding that the event “will give people a chance to see what we’re about.”</p>
<p>“Hopefully, we can build our fan base,” she said.</p>
<p>The Atlanta-based girl group, which also includes 17-year-old Breaunna “Miss Baby Doll” Womak, was created in 2009 by Kiesha Miles and Tameka “Tiny” Harris, who is also Star’s mother and whose stint with the 1990s group Xscape helped guide the trio to a deal with Interscope Records.</p>
<p>The girls also are scheduled to perform July 6 at the Ernest N. Morial Convention Center.</p>
<p>Simmons, 17, of Queens, N.Y., recently dropped his debut album, “Unexpected Arrival,” which features rapper Jadakiss, and R&amp;B singers Jeremih and Tank. Simmons said he purposely kept the collaborations on this project at a minimum.</p>

<p class="firstP"><span id="articleBody">Digital forensic investigators have a new technique for recovering the data stored on an iPhone or iPad: ElcomSoft has updated its Phone Password Breaker cracking tool to automatically retrieve iOS device backups from the Apple iCloud.</span></p>
<p><span id="articleBody">&#8220;Phone Password Breaker becomes an alternative way to get access to iOS devices&#8217; content,&#8221; said Vladimir Katalov, CEO of Moscow-based ElcomSoft, in a statement. &#8220;With a valid Apple ID and a password, investigators can not only retrieve backups to seized devices, but access that information in real time while the phone is still in the hands of a suspect.&#8221;</span></p>
<p>Information from iPhone backups is in high demand by forensic customers, according to ElcomSoft. No wonder, since an estimated 125 million Apple users store some type of data in iCloud, which offers 5GB of storage for free, and which is easily enabled via a checkbox in the iOS device settings. By accessing data stored in an iCloud backup, <a href="http://www.informationweek.com/news/security/government/232300860">investigators</a> could keep tabs on a suspect without the suspect having any idea that their <a href="http://www.informationweek.com/news/cloud-computing/software/232500463">cloud-based data was being accessed</a>.</p>
<p><strong>[ Changes are in the works for Apple's iCloud service. Read more at <a href="http://www.informationweek.com/news/personal-tech/mobile-apps/240000390?itc=edit_in_body_cross">Apple iCloud Refresh Eyes Social Weak Spot</a>. ]</strong></p>
<p>What&#8217;s in an iPhone backup? &#8220;iCloud backups hold essentially the same information as stored in offline backups, which includes accounts and passwords, call logs and text messages, calendars, appointments, contacts, and organizer information,&#8221; said ElcomSoft marketing director Olga Koksharova in <a href="http://blog.crackpassword.com/2012/05/elcomsoft-helps-investigate-crime-providing-yet-another-way-to-break-into-ios-with-icloud-attack/">blog post</a>. &#8220;Pictures and Web browsing history, including URLs of recently visited sites, are also included.&#8221;</p>
<p>Since last year, ElcomSoft&#8217;s password-cracking tool has been able to <a href="http://www.informationweek.com/news/229700041">break the new hardware-based encryption</a> used by Apple as of the iPhone 4, and then extract data. But investigators needed physical access to either the iOS device or to a PC that had been synchronized with the device and stored an offline backup via iTunes.</p>
<p>ElcomSoft said its software can access iOS device backups thanks to its having cracked the communication protocols used by Apple. &#8220;ElcomSoft researchers analyzed the communication protocol connecting iPhone users with Apple iCloud and were able to emulate the correct commands in order to retrieve the content of iOS users&#8217; iCloud storage,&#8221; said Koksharova. &#8220;It&#8217;s important to note that, unlike offline backups that may come encrypted and must be broken into&#8211;a time-consuming operation&#8211;data retrieved from iCloud is received in plain, unencrypted form. The 5GB of storage space can be retrieved in reasonable time, while receiving incremental updates is even faster.&#8221;</p>
<p>But while the tool can automatically access the backup, investigators must first obtain valid credentials. &#8220;There&#8217;s no magic,&#8221; said Koksharova. &#8220;If [the] Apple ID and password are not known or no longer valid [for example, if the user changed the password], Phone Password Breaker will be unable to retrieve information from iCloud.&#8221; One option for gleaning the password is for investigators to access an offline iPhone backup&#8211;handled by iTunes&#8211;that&#8217;s stored on a PC, since Password Breaker had be used to crack the encryption key that protects the backup.</p>
<p>Of course, there are other ways to discover a person&#8217;s iCloud password. Notably, a federal indictment first handed down in March 2012 <a href="http://www.informationweek.com/news/security/government/232901400">against alleged LulzSec and Anonymous ringleaders</a> traced the interception of an FBI conference call with U.K. law enforcement personnel to <a href="http://www.informationweek.com/news/security/attacks/232602226">unauthorized access to an iCloud account</a>.</p>
<p>According to court documents, Irish defendant Donncha O&#8217;Cearrbhail (aka palladium, among other handles) sent this boast to <a href="http://www.informationweek.com/news/security/attacks/232602184">LulzSec leader Sabu</a> via chat: &#8220;I just got into the iCloud for the head of a national police cybercrime unit. I have all his contacts and can track his location 24/7.&#8221; O&#8217;Cearrbhail was allegedly able to access the work emails because the cyber cop had forwarded his email to his Gmail account, which he then checked with his iPhone.</p>
<p>It&#8217;s unlikely that O&#8217;Cearrbhail would have had physical access to the cop&#8217;s iPhone or a PC that connected to the device and obtained the relevant password that way. Accordingly, he may have made an educated guess as to the cop&#8217;s password. Another potential way of learning the iCloud password would have been through <a href="http://www.informationweek.com/news/security/attacks/231900657">password reuse</a>&#8211;for example, if the same password was used for another service and had been disclosed in a data breach.</p>

<p>ST. LOUIS &#8212; Jeff Fisher took an offbeat approach for breaking the ice when St. Louis Rams veterans and rookies met for the first time.</p>
<p>Besides standing and reciting their names, schools, favorite movies, etc., during introductions, the new players were asked to recall the name of their first pet along with how it died. Fisher said several mentioned hamsters and turtles, while some remembered the family dog or cat getting squashed by trains or buses.</p>
<div class="articleExtras">
<div class="articleImg c22">
<div class="c1"><a href="http://www.ocregister.com/articles/fisher-354638-rams-rookies.html?pic=2"><img src="http://images.onset.freedom.com/ocregister/article/m469qe-b78956349z.120120517075709000gaq17preu.1.jpg" alt="Article Tab: St. Louis Rams coach Jeff Fisher, right, took an offbeat approach for breaking the ice when St. Louis Rams veterans such as Stephen Jackson, left, and rookies met for the first time. The new players were asked to recall the name of their first pet along with how it died." title=""/></a></div>
<p>St. Louis Rams coach Jeff Fisher, right, took an offbeat approach for breaking the ice when St. Louis Rams veterans such as Stephen Jackson, left, and rookies met for the first time. The new players were asked to recall the name of their first pet along with how it died.</p>
<p>WIRE PHOTOS</p>
</div>
<p><span class="advertising">ADVERTISEMENT</span> </p>
</div>
<p>&#8221;We had one whose parents just put him down that morning,&#8221; Fisher said Wednesday. &#8221;You know, it was sad. No, it was good. Good introduction.&#8221;</p>
<hr/>
<p><a href="http://www.ocregister.com/articles/nfl-354274-class-report.html?pic=1" title="Photos: NFL rookies report to minicamp">Photos: NFL rookies report to minicamp</a></p>
<hr/>
<p>Cornerback Cortland Finnegan recalled lighthearted goings on when he was a rookie playing for Fisher in Tennessee. There, he got saddled with the nickname Fido.</p>
<p>&#8221;It&#8217;s something coach Fisher always throws in there for giggles,&#8221; Finnegan said. &#8221;I played the nickel and I would always run after the wrong guy.&#8221;</p>
<p>Rams rookies got hung with nicknames, too. Finnegan said one looked like Greg Oden, and another resembled Gonzo, the Muppet.</p>
<p>There are limits to the frivolity. Players won&#8217;t be asked to sing and Fisher went out of his way to emphasize there will be no hazing, no rookies taped to goal posts or the like.</p>
<p>&#8221;They&#8217;re here to help us win,&#8221; he said after the team completed a second day of organized team activities.</p>
<p>There is fresh optimism surrounding a franchise that&#8217;s a sorry 15-65 the last five years. Defensive end Chris Long, the second overall pick of the 2008 draft, is playing for his fourth coach entering his fifth season and can&#8217;t recall a vibe quite like this.</p>
<p>&#8221;There&#8217;s been a lot of changes since I&#8217;ve been here. This is by far the one I&#8217;m most excited about,&#8221; Long said. &#8221;I think we&#8217;re all very excited about it. It&#8217;s a new beginning for a lot of people and, in the same sense, you have to re-prove yourself.&#8221;</p>
<p>Fisher does not seem worried about all those lean seasons in the recent past.</p>
<p>&#8221;We&#8217;ve completely forgotten about last year,&#8221; the coach said. &#8221;This is a team that&#8217;s going out there to win, period. There&#8217;s players that are emerging that were here. There&#8217;s players that are improving. We&#8217;ve got an influx of talent through free agency and the draft and we&#8217;re going to play hard and win games.&#8221;</p>
<p>Fisher said much of the base offense and defense have been installed. The Rams worked on situational play and the red zone Wednesday and might delve into the two-minute offense on Friday.</p>
<p>A handful of rookies have been unable to attend. Running back Isaiah Pead, a second-round draft pick, was among four who attend schools on the quarter system and can&#8217;t participate until the end of exams. Plus, Pead and two wide receivers who could get plugged into the offense immediately, second-rounder Brian Quick and fourth-rounder Chris Givens, are attending an NFL rookie premiere event in California.</p>
<p>&#8221;It&#8217;s mandated by the league that they come out there, so unfortunately they&#8217;re missing some quality work,&#8221; Fisher said. &#8221;It&#8217;s a photo thing, and (trading) cards and those kinds of things. Really great timing.&#8221;</p>
<p>The Rams added a pair of veterans for depth, signing free agent linebacker Mario Haggan and offensive tackle Barry Richardson, and both were on the field Wednesday. Richardson started every game the last two seasons for the Kansas City Chiefs and the 32-year-old Haggan also has been strong on special teams.</p>

<p class="first">A couple of years ago, many Indiana Pacers fans were just about ready to give up on team president Larry Bird and his long-range plan. After <a rel="nofollow" href="http://www.nba.com/pacers/news/050211_reggie.html">Reggie Miller retired</a> in the spring of 2005, the team found itself in a quagmire of spoiled personalities, big contracts and lackluster play on the court. All during the four-year playoff hiatus that ensued, Bird kept telling us to be patient, and that the Blue and Gold would once again become an NBA power. As much as I admire Larry Legend, a fellow Hoosier and an all-time great on the court, I was among those who thought that a change might be in order when the Pacers continued to go through motions year after year. I know that Bird couldn&#8217;t have been having much fun, but he stuck to his story and owner Herb Simon stood by Bird through those dark days. As the Pacers emerge into the sunlight of relevance, it seems that Indiana fans aren&#8217;t the only ones who have taken notice. On May 16, the NBA announced that Bird selected as the 2012 <a rel="nofollow" href="http://www.indystar.com/article/20120517/SPORTS04/205170364/Pacers-president-Larry-Bird-earns-unprecedented-trifecta-league-s-top-executive-coach-player?odyssey=mod%7Cnewswell%7Ctext%7CIndyStar.com%7Cs">Executive of the Year</a> in a vote of his peers.</p>
<p>Of course, this award is just the latest in a long and storied career for Bird, whose other hardware includes three Most Valuable Player trophies with the Boston Celtics and the 1998 Coach of the Year award nod when he stalked the sidelines for the Pacers. But we shouldn&#8217;t let the litany of honors jade us to Bird&#8217;s achievements and what he has meant to this franchise. He has shown himself to be the rare superstar who is able to not only dominate on the court but also guide a team from the bench AND from the front office. If you think that is easy to accomplish, then see <a rel="nofollow" href="http://www.thenational.ae/thenationalconversation/sport-comment/michael-jordan-not-a-slam-dunk-as-a-franchise-executive">Michael Jordan&#8217;s record</a> in the NBA since retiring as an active player.</p>
<p>So now Indianapolis is looking at a Pacers team <a rel="nofollow" href="http://www.miamiherald.com/2012/05/17/2803145/miami-heats-playoff-dogfight-begins.html">in the hunt</a> to return to the Eastern Conference finals, and we have confirmation that the franchise leadership actually <em>did</em> have a viable plan in place all these years. The annual question now arises as to whether or not Bird will return for another go-round as the boss, and his answer to that query seems more pertinent than ever before. In years past, I wouldn&#8217;t have been too sad to see him walk away, but now I would really like to see what he can do with the team in an off-season following a successful campaign. The Pacers are probably not quite at their peak yet (at least I hope not), so there is work left to be done.</p>
<p>A lot of that onus will fall on coach Frank Vogel and the players themselves, but Larry Bird could undoubtedly add something to that mix. He is, after all, the man with the plan.</p>

<p>When the funk music known as &#8220;go-go&#8221; comes up in casual conversation — and that&#8217;s not nearly often enough — it&#8217;s inevitably accompanied by the mention of one man&#8217;s name: Chuck Brown. The Washington, D.C. funk band leader and composer, whose biggest hit was the 1978 song &#8220;Bustin&#8217; Loose,&#8221; died Wednesday at Johns Hopkins University in Baltimore at age 75. He was the king of an East Coast subgenre that rose alongside New York funk and hip-hop in the 1970s and &#8217;80s.</p>
<p>Featuring remarkable Afro-Cuban polyrhythms via pounding congas and rototoms, punctuated bursts of brass and Brown shouting out call-and-response phrases alongside grooves that extended many songs to over eight minutes long — and, more importantly, almost two or three times that in a live setting — Brown&#8217;s music was for partying. Though it flirted with mainstream success in the &#8217;80s, the music has remained a regional phenomenon, a uniquely American strain of dance music.</p>
<p>But that doesn&#8217;t mean its influence hasn&#8217;t spread. The rhythms he built were some of the earliest tracks sampled by electronic dance music producers, especially when rave culture was being born in England. Coldcut&#8217;s influential 1987 jam &#8220;Say Kids What Time Is It?&#8221; is built on the back of a Chuck Brown rhythm from &#8220;Bustin&#8217; Loose&#8221; — as is the Farm&#8217;s breakout rave-pop anthem &#8220;All Together Now&#8221; from 1990.</p>
</div>
<div>
<p>In hip-hop, Eric B. &amp; Rakim&#8217;s classic &#8220;Paid in Full&#8221; album adapted two Brown songs, and most prominently, Virginia producers the Neptunes used Brown&#8217;s &#8220;We Need Some Money&#8221; on Nelly&#8217;s smash &#8220;Hot in Herre.&#8221; </p>
<p>Fans of Brown spoke volumes about his work in the live setting; I never saw him, so I feel at a great disadvantage when addressing his version of go-go music, because as dance music, it was built to be experienced live, to move a crowd. In her wonderful <a href="http://www.theroot.com/views/chuck-brown-dies-75" >essay</a> over at the Root, writer Natalie Hopkinson suggests that this allegiance to the live experience is what separated it from the music of hip-hop — and perhaps what doomed it in the pop marketplace.</p>
<p>&#8220;It stayed true to time-honored cultural scripts such as live call-and-response, live instrumentation, as well as its locally rooted fashions, slang, dance, distribution and economic systems,&#8221; she writes. &#8220;Simply put: Go-go never sold out. There is a grit and texture to the music — sometimes derided as &#8216;pots and pans&#8217; — that gives voice to the communities where it was created and from which profits are taken.&#8221;</p>
<p>If you&#8217;ve never heard Brown&#8217;s music, a story relayed in Jeff Chang&#8217;s history of hip-hop, &#8220;Can&#8217;t Stop, Won&#8217;t Stop,&#8221; captures the essence of Brown&#8217;s go-go sounds. He quotes Brown producer Reo Edwards, describing the message of the music: &#8220;I was talking to a go-go songwriter one time,&#8221; Edwards told Chang. &#8220;I said, &#8216;Man, you need a verse here.&#8217; The guy said, &#8216;The rototom&#8217;s talking! Hear the rototom?&#8217; Swear to God, he said the rototom was telling the story. &#8216;Can&#8217;t put no verse there, the rototom telling the story.&#8217;&#8221;</p>

<p>France won’t ratify the European fiscal pact for tighter budgetary policy unless commitments to promote economic growth are included, according to the country&#8217;s new finance minister, Pierre Moscovici.</p>
<p><em>&#8220;What we&#8217;ve said is the treaty will not be ratified as it stands. We&#8217;re firm on this,&#8221;</em> Moscovici told France’s BFM TV.<br/></p>
<p>&#8220;It (the pact) must be fleshed out with a part on economic growth, and when I say that, we&#8217;re talking about an ambitious growth strategy,&#8221; he stressed.</p>
<p>Moscovici’s comments come in line with the election promises of the country’s new President Francois Hollande, who called for a greater focus on growth rather than austerity measures. As Moscovici pointed out, however, France won’t completely turn down thrifty budget policy. <em>“For us budgetary responsibility and economic growth are not opposites,&#8221;</em> he said.</p>
<p>Earlier this month German Chancellor Angela Merkel warned that European Union countries which have signed the fiscal pact for tighter budgetary policy must stay committed to the agreement. She erased hopes that she would soften her position after her ally, former French president Nicolas Sarcozy lost the election.</p>
<p>This means Hollande and his new government will face a challenge trying to find common ground on the terms of the pact with Merkel, who has been promoting austerity policy as the only way out of the crisis.</p>
<p>But experts are doubtful that Hollande will manage to fulfill his promises, and that he can produce less painful ways than Merkel’s to cut the budget deficit.</p>
<p>“<em>Hollande promised the French people that he would continue government expenditure, and at the same time would follow policy aimed at reducing the nation’s budget deficit. Unless you print money or raise taxes significantly that is just not going to happen,”</em> said Richard Ashworth, MEP.<br/></p>
<p><em>“I suspect that a certain amount of reality will kick in or the markets will tell Hollande what he can and can’t do,”</em> he added.<br/></p>
<p>Meanwhile Angela Merkel should listen closely to her French counterpart, because both leaders have to determine how to solve the crisis in the eurozone, Ashworth stressed.</p>

<p>Things aren’t looking good for the Los Angeles Lakers.</p>
<p>Kevin Durant scored 22 points and rattled in the go-ahead basket on a baseline runner with 18 seconds left, and the Oklahoma City Thunder scored the final nine points to rally for a 77-75 victory over the Los Angeles Lakers in Game 2 of the Western Conference semifinals Wednesday night.</p>
<p>Oklahoma City trailed by seven with 2 minutes left before surging back with a series of defensive stops by its stars to take a 2-0 lead.</p>
<p><em>Game 3 is Friday night in Los Angeles.</em></p>
<p>Kobe Bryant and Andrew Bynum scored 20 points apiece for the Lakers, who came up empty on their last six possessions after Bynum&#8217;s hook shot made it 75-68 with 2:09 remaining.</p>
<p>Russell Westbrook added 15 points for Oklahoma City, which matched its lowest scoring total of the season but still gutted out the win.</p>
<p><strong>CELTICS 107, 76ERS 91</strong></p>
<p>Kevin Garnett scored 27 points, grabbed 13 rebounds, and used a dominant second quarter to help Boston beat Philadelphia and take a 2-1 lead in the Eastern Conference semifinals.</p>
<p>Whistled for a costly illegal pick late in a Game 2 loss, Garnett crushed the Sixers early and never let them think about a fourth-quarter rally.</p>
<p>Garnett scored 13 of Boston&#8217;s 32 points in the second quarter and the Celtics became the first team to win by double digits. Game 1 and Game 2 were each decided by one point.</p>
<p>Rajon Rondo had 23 points and 14 assists. Paul Pierce, playing with a banged-up knee, had 24 points and 12 rebounds.</p>
<p><em>Game 4 is Friday in Philadelphia.</em></p>
<p>Thaddeus Young scored 22 points and Jrue Holiday had 15 for the Sixers. Lou Williams and Jodie Meeks each scored 13. Starters Elton Brand, Spencer Hawes and Evan Turner combined for only 11 points.</p>
